450GS is not as good for true ADV (both Touring as well as Offroading) as other models on the market, (well foreign market that is).

It's great (only at Trophy + all accessories) for hitting light to medium trails, and only good at tours. But that's a 7+ lakh on road figure you're looking at.

Partially why it isn't that amazing at touring is, in trying to make a more Dualsport type ADV, and hence making it 178 kg fully wet (supposedly), they've sacrificed it's payload weight and ability to carry equipment, so consider it carefully. Especially since it's a 19 17 setup. So hard trails are out of the picture too.

But what do we do, due to asinine GST, we have no competitors for twins. Who knows if the KLE500 will show up, but that sacrifices on ground clearance. And it will be expensive, CBU guaranteed I feel.
